<br />e <br /> <br />M E M 0 RAN DUM <br /> <br />January 9, 1985 <br /> <br />TO: <br />FROM: <br /> <br />SUBJ: <br /> <br />Mayor and City Council <br />Mike Gleason, City Manager <br /> <br />EX OFFICIO MEMBERS OF THE PLANNING AND DOWNTOWN COMMISSIONS <br /> <br />The Planning Commission and the Downtown Commission each have two ex officio <br />members. Ex officio members may not vote, but are expected to participate in <br />discussion at Commission meetings, especially in their areas of particular <br />competence. The Director of the Eugene Development Department and the City <br />Manager (or hi s desi gnee) currently serve as ex off; ci 0 members of the <br />Downtown Commission, while the Public Works Director and the City Manager <br />serve as ex officio members of the Planning Commission. <br /> <br />Over the last several months, the Development and Planning Departments have <br />been discussing ways of fostering a closer working relationship between the <br />two departments and between the commi ssi ons that they serve. One of the <br />options that has been identified involves altering the ex officio membership <br />on the Planning and Downtown Commissions so that the EDD Director serves as an <br />ex officio member of the Planning Commission and the Planning Director serves <br />in that same capacity on the Downtown Commission. <br /> <br />e <br /> <br />I believe that this suggestion will enhance communication between the. two <br />commissions. Under such an arrangement, the Development Director would be <br />able to keep the Planning Commission better informed about specific projects <br />undertaken by that department and could articulate the perspective of the <br />development department in the planning process. Likewise, the Planning <br />Director's participation on the Downtown Commission would provide those <br />commissioners with access to information about planning activities in other <br />parts of the city and the overall Metro planning context. <br /> <br />To implement this proposal, the EDD Director could replace the City Manager as <br />an ex officio member of the Planning Commission and the Planning Director <br />could replace the Development Director as ex officio member of the Downtown <br />Commission. <br /> <br />This possible change in membership has been discussed by both the Planning and <br />Downtown Commissions and has their concurrence. The Planning Commission did <br />note that if the change takes place, it is important that the Planning <br />Director continue to ensure adequate communication between the commission and <br />the City Manager's Office. <br /> <br />e <br /> <br />\ <br />
